U.S. Toll Highway Network
● M o b i l i t y . S a f e t y . C u s t o m e r s . E c o n o m y . R e s p o n s i b l e S t e w a r d ●
Overview of Highway TollingToll highways/bridges in 35 states2,900 miles of tolled interstates in 21 states5+ billion trips handled annuallyTolls = approx. 35% of federal gas tax revenueIndustry moving to “all electronic tolling” (AET)

“Black Box” Event Data Recorders
Capture crash-related data Pre-crash vehicle dynamics
and system status Driver inputs Vehicle crash signature Restraint usage/deployment
status Post-crash data such as the
activation of an automatic collision notification system
Installed in most vehicles
—NTHSA mandate forward

Current Highway User Privacy Protections
Contract: Customer account agreements
Customer account and trip data shielded from general disclosure; use allowed – When conducting tolling business In response to court order
(e.g., warrant) When aggregated (e.g., studies)
High data protection standards in place (e.g., PCI compliance)
Other data streams covered by user agreements (e.g., Waze)

Established Principles
Customer account information and trip data shielded from general disclosure
Used for toll collection purposes
Not disclosed unless legally required (e.g., warrant)
Anonymized data used for analysis
High data protection standards (e.g., PCI compliance)
Vehicle data belongs to vehicle owner
No transfer of data to 3d parties w/out consent
